THE CATLINS RAILWAY TIMETABLE.

Sir,—After waiting patiently for the completion of the Oatlins railway we thought we, in this neighbourhood, would get a "square deal" when the new time-table was issued. We have, however, got a handful of " rags." South of Catlins River station we cannot get to Owaka, Balclutha, or Dunedin and return tho same day. There is no train on Wednesdays and Fridays. How are we to got to Clutha or Owaka sales? Foot it or ride to Catlins River, as we did of old, and thousands wasted on a railway line! The more tho new time-table is digested the less use there appears to be for the thousands expended upon buildings, engine sheds, station master's and other residences at Maclennan. If the Upper Catlins and Tahakopa settlers are to be brushed aside thus rudely, then at the ballot-box on De.combur 10 let us speak with no uncertain sound regarding what we think of the Railway Department in general, and its local officials in particular. We enjoy a regular daily service under present conditions. This will be swept away under the new time-table. The more the new scheme is studied the less is thought of it and its compilers.—l am, etc., Disgusted. Pukctiro, November 26.
